How does Bernie, MO compare to Lincoln, MO? Bernie has a population of 1,772 with a median household income of $45,223, while Lincoln has 1,795 residents and a median income of $60,272. Below you'll find a detailed breakdown of demographics, economy, and housing for both cities.
| Metric | Bernie, MO | Lincoln, MO |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Population | 1,772 | 1,795 | -1.3% |
| Median Age | 48.4 | 30.7 | +57.7% |
| Foreign Born % | 1.4% | 1.2% | +16.7% |
| Metric | Bernie | Lincoln |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Median Income | $45,223 | $60,272 | -25.0% |
| Unemployment | 2.5% | 1.7% | +47.1% |
| Poverty Rate | 26.3% | 12.1% | +117.4% |
| Bachelor's+ | 14.9% | 22.4% | -33.5% |
| Metric | Bernie | Lincoln |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Home Value | $90,800 | $123,000 | -26.2% |
| Median Rent | $757/mo | $784/mo | -3.4% |
| Housing Units | 770 | 524 | +46.9% |
